Abstract

Train plays an important role as public transportation in our daily life. However, if transport volume decreased due to irregularities in the timetable of train, it'll be shock to our society. In that case, it is needed for train operators to recover the transport volume by their operating skills. In this study, we considered operation of expert operators and developed an intelligent operating support system which is considering the change of constraint conditions based on the knowledge of expert operators in the dynamic environment. By providing appropriate operating support information to operators, it is confirmed that the developed intelligent operating support system is effective for shortening arrival time and the recovery of transport volume in such environment.
